The design of an ammonia-based selective catalytic reduction (SCR) system for denitrification of flue gas in a pulverized coal-fired, 295-MWe Chambers Cogeneration Plant is presented. This is the first U.S. coal plant to be equipped with an SCR unit and the plant startup in May 1993. This paper describes NO{sub x}-ammonia reaction NO{sub x}-ammonia reaction chemistry and special SCR design along with a catalyst management strategy to comply with the regulations and requirements of the State of New Jersey Department of Environmental Protection. The design of an aqueous ammonia system, developed based on a 50% redundancy in principle, and the ammonia injection and control schemes are also discussed.
